Transaction 0221da3cacd6d15cd8d788f05fbff69743999a99002740b6538ccbd0f818a5da

1 Input
2 Outputs
  • 0221da3cacd6d15cd8d788f05fbff69743999a99002740b6538ccbd0f818a5da:0
  • value  45541937
    address  3BdYDxhbgnZWFFFYUkkaM4qhncWkVFLwbY
  • 0221da3cacd6d15cd8d788f05fbff69743999a99002740b6538ccbd0f818a5da:1
  • value  411635580
    address  3L52aKJdATfaNMvz8i9nvHWaY2Mvt3bVtL